When it comes to pool heating, solar panels work by capturing the sun's energy and converting it into heat. The panels are typically installed on the roof of your home or on a ground-mounted support structure, where they can receive maximum sunlight exposure. The energy generated by the panels is then transferred to the pool water through a circulation system. This process uses a series of pipes, pumps, and valves to heat the water as it passes through the system. By using the sun's energy directly, you can maintain a comfortable water temperature and extend your swimming season without relying on conventional heating methods.
